## **Grey Court Education Fund Trustees annual report for the year ended 31 August 2024** 

The Board of Trustees present their annual report for the year ended 31 August 2024 under the Companies Act 2014 (updating the Companies Act 2006) and the Charities Act 2022 (updating the Charities Act 2011), together with unaudited financial statements for the year and confirm that the latter comply with the requirements of the Companies Act, the company’s Memorandum & Articles of Association and the Charities SORP 2005 

## **Objectives and Activities** 

The charity was established to advance the wider education of pupils at Grey Court School and within the local community by providing or assisting in the provision of educational, recreational and other charitable and enriching facilities that augment such facilities financed by the Department for Education. 

The Education Fund primarily collects donations from parents, wider family and former pupils of Grey Court School, either as one off or regular donations to provide equipment and resources for the school and community groups that use the school facilities. 

## **Achievements and activities** 

Grey Court Education Fund works together with the school and grant awarding bodies to address issues around wider educational enrichment, social mobility, breadth of opportunity, educational infrastructure and equipment. 

Commitments to existing enrichment projects continued, the most financially significant of which is the four-year pavilion capital expenditure commitment, for which the Grey Court Education Fund has pledged £35,000 per year outside of specific private donations of £250,000. The final £35,000 tranche of funding was paid during this financial year, bring that project to a close. The pavilion is fully operational, providing much needed weekend recreational space to community sports groups and weekday study space to sixth formers. 

Further sporting investment was made in netball. The outdoor hard courts were re-surfaced and coated with a £20,000 contribution from the Education Fund. This has helped attract a new regular club to the school site during the holidays who will commence weekly girls’ netball in the summer of 2025, bringing more opportunities for community involvement to Grey Court. 

Regular educational commitments remain, including the charity’s continued funding of the school’s “Big Read” project, which gifts a novel, chosen by current year 7 pupils, to all incoming pupils at age 11 for around £2,400. Increased investment in the 6th form library has expanded the range of technical research titles available to key stage 5 students. Additionally,  the education fund has also retained its commitment to levelling access to opportunity to enrichment items ranging from school trips to the year 11 prom, enabling participation in some of the more memorable aspects of school life, for a number of students who would not otherwise afford to attend.

## **Plans for future periods** 

The charity will continue to fundraise to provide equipment and resources that enhance the educational experience of Grey Court students and those who access the school facilities for wider community activities. Future commitments to the building of an additional science classroom  and the improvement of the school site for sporting and recreational activities have been highlighted as items the trustees wish to support alongside their regular commitments moving forwards.
